Drainage system replacement services involve removing and installing new drainage components to ensure proper water management around a property. This process typically includes the removal of outdated, damaged, or deteriorated pipes, followed by the installation of modern, durable drainage solutions. The goal is to create an efficient system that effectively channels water away from foundations, basements, and landscaping, reducing the risk of water-related issues.
These services address common problems such as persistent leaks, blocked pipes, foundation water intrusion, and uneven pooling of water around a property. Over time, drainage systems can become clogged, corroded, or broken due to age, soil conditions, or heavy rainfall. Replacing the entire system or sections of it can help prevent costly repairs, structural damage, and mold growth caused by excess moisture.

Replacement Costs - The cost for drainage system replacement typically ranges from $3,000 to $8,000, depending on the size and complexity of the project. For example, replacing a standard residential drainage system in Washington, PA might fall within this range.
Material Expenses - Material costs can vary significantly, with options like PVC piping costing around $1 to $3 per linear foot and more durable materials like cast iron or clay pipes costing $5 to $10 per foot. The choice of materials impacts the overall replacement cost.
Labor Fees - Labor charges for drainage system replacement generally range from $50 to $100 per hour, with total labor costs depending on project duration and accessibility. Complex or extensive replacements may require additional labor hours, increasing overall expenses.
Additional Costs - Additional expenses such as permits, site restoration, and potential excavation work can add $500 to $2,000 or more to the total cost. These factors vary based on local regulations and site conditions in Washington, PA.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
